Program Overview
The PhD program in Cellular & Molecular Biosciences at UC Irvine equips students with a comprehensive knowledge base and skills to translate research into disease treatment. The program offers a flexible curriculum, diverse laboratory options, and a supportive environment that fosters a balanced lifestyle. Qualified applicants receive full financial support, including tuition, stipend, and health insurance.

Other:
The program has a multi-cultural student cohort and strives to fulfill the dreams of students from many different backgrounds. The program offers a rigorous but flexible curriculum, along with an extensive choice of laboratories, allowing students to tailor their training to individual interests and goals. CMB is an interdisciplinary program with six participating departments from two Schools, the UCI School of Medicine and UCI School of Biological Sciences. Qualified applicants receive full financial support that covers tuition, a generous stipend, and health insurance.
